Difference between the reptile and amphibian heart
What is the basic difference between the reptile and amphibian heart?
Expert
The reptiles contain double and incomplete circulation too; three heart chambers (that is, two atria and one ventricle). The reptile heart though presents the starting of a ventricular septation which partly separates a right and left area of the chamber. With the partial ventricular septation, the mix of arterial with venous blood in the reptile heart is much less than in amphibians.
